Back in December we took Jack to the ENT to have his ears tested and make sure he was hearing ok since he'd had so many ear infections and wasn't talking too much.  Everything checked out fine, but I've still been a little worried about his speech development.  I talked to the Director of his school last week about maybe having a speech therapist work with him, but she recommended we wait until he is two, since he is saying a few words. 

Grammy & Jack - Longview Feb 2011

Well, this week Jack has come alive in the speech department!  He is by no means speaking in sentences, but he is saying a lot of new words and recognizing things without me having to say what it is first.  He now points to the giraffe at his school and says "giraffe" and he says "bug" when he sees something flying.  He's also saying "airplane," "juice," "gone gone," and I know there are many more new words I'm forgetting.  So let's just say, this new mama isn't quite so worried about him anymore!  I just have to remember that he will talk in his own time and not to compare him to other kids.
